Haverhill man struck, killed by car

HAVERHILL — An 81-year-old Haverhill man died after being hit by a car late yesterday afternoon.

Carrie Kimball-Monahan, a spokeswoman for Essex County District Attorney Jonathan Blodgett, said Stanley Paszko, of 316 Water St., Haverhill, was crossing the street to get back to his house shortly before 5 p.m. when he struck by a 2007 Hyundai Sonata.

Paszko was pronounced dead at Merrimack Valley Hospital, Kimball-Monahan said.

Investigators were not releasing the name of the 34-year-old Andover man who was driving the car.

"He is cooperating with the investigation, which remains active," Kimball-Monahan said last night.

The state police accident reconstruction team and Haverhill police were investigating the crash.

Less than two hours later, the state police reconstruction team was called to Route 110 in Methuen near Interstate 495. An unidentified man fleeing police on a motorcycle struck a car and was thrown 40 to 50 feet officials said. He was airlifted to a Boston hospital with what officials described as serious injuries. No further information was available.
